Professional Background

Kate McAnnar is an accomplished professional in the field of financial services, specializing in tax credit equity investments, equity investment underwriting, and underwriting specialty products through Community Development Financial Institutions (CDFIs). Currently serving as the Vice President and Relationship Manager at US Bancorp Community Development Corporation, Kate has a profound understanding of the nuances involved in equity investment and financial underwriting that aids in fostering sustainable community development.

With a diverse career history, Kate began her professional journey with a rich portfolio of roles that equipped her with valuable insights into legal practices and community service. Prior to her current position, she excelled as a Senior Project Manager at US Bancorp Community Development Corporation, where she led project teams in developing innovative strategies for financing community-driven initiatives. Education and Achievements

Kate's educational background is as impressive as her professional achievements. She holds a Master of Arts (M.A.) in Sustainability Studies from Saint Louis University, equipping her with a comprehensive understanding of sustainable practices that inform her work in community development finance. Additionally, she earned her Juris Doctorate with a concentration in Urban Development, Land Use, and Environmental Law from the Saint Louis University School of Law, which enhances her legal acumen in projects that intersect with urban policy and environmental concerns.

Kate's undergraduate studies were completed at Trinity College-Hartford, where she obtained a Bachelor of Arts in Educational Studies, focusing on Cities and Urban Education. Her involvement in the Saint Louis University Law Clinic, where she served as a Rule 13 Student Attorney and participated in various internships, laid the groundwork for her passion for serving communities, particularly those faced with unique challenges in urban settings. In addition, her time as a Summer Associate at the Legal Aid Board of Durban, South Africa, provided her with a global perspective on legal challenges and solutions in the community development sector.

Kate's experience as a Corps Member at AmeriCorps*National Civilian Community Corps speaks volumes about her commitment to service and her capability to work effectively with diverse populations in need of support.
